Output 62b8e166267f89f02958793c53ecd3f118fc4439c41d662f8660df025d5d93ee:1

value
1465500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53f3e71674963544096af9e4137d59cec1b7ca46 OP_EQUALVERIFY OP_CHECKSIG
address
18euGaWHPdawynJ9QH95EuHA39GTJEm3Au
transaction
62b8e166267f89f02958793c53ecd3f118fc4439c41d662f8660df025d5d93ee
spent
true